This program and the accompanying materials * are made available under the terms of the Eclipse Public License v1.0 * which accompanies this distribution, and is available at * http://www.eclipse.org/legal/epl-v10.html * * Contributors: * IBM Corporation - initial API and implementation *******************************************************************************/ package org.eclipse.core.filebuffers; /** * A file buffer manager (see {@link org.eclipse.core.filebuffers.IFileBufferManager}) uses an * <code>ISynchronizationContext</code> in order to execute commands encapsulated as * {@link Runnable}. The synchronization context executes the <code>Runnables</code> * according to a specific synchronization/execution policy. This could be that the given * <code>Runnable</code> is executed in a specific thread or environment or adhere to specific * timing constraints. The concrete characteristics of the policy is to be specified by the context * implementer. * <p> * This interface can be implemented by clients. Clients use * {@link org.eclipse.core.filebuffers.IFileBufferManager#setSynchronizationContext(ISynchronizationContext)} * to install a particular synchronization context with a file buffer manager. * * @since 3.0 */ public interface ISynchronizationContext { /** * Executes the given runnable according to the specified * synchronization/execution policy. * * * @param runnable the runnable to be executed */ void run(Runnable runnable); }
